Who gets Amazon's 1-hour delivery badge? FBA placement strategy before Prime Day

90,000 products now carry the speed-tier badge. The factor that decides whether your ASIN gets in isn't category — it's which FC your inventory lives in. And there's about six weeks left to shift.

By WAYAMZ Team

Amazon rolled out a 1-hour delivery badge — but you don’t apply for it. You earn it by having the right inventory in the right warehouse.

Roughly 90,000 SKUs now carry the speed-tier label. Search-result conversion is quietly bifurcating between the products that got in and the products that didn’t. Whether your ASIN enters this pool is less about category and more about how close your FBA inventory sits to a Same-Day FC.

There are about six weeks left before Prime Day — the last meaningful window to rebalance.

What most sellers get wrong

Common dismissals:

  • ❌ “My category isn’t eligible.”
  • ❌ “I don’t sell consumables.”
  • ❌ “This is an Amazon-private-label thing.”

The reality: Amazon’s 1-hour / 3-hour delivery runs on the existing Same-Day FC infrastructure. If you meet three conditions, you drop into the speed pool automatically:

  • ✅ FBA seller
  • ✅ Inventory physically in a Same-Day FC
  • ✅ Eligible category (the category list is expanding)

There’s nothing to apply for. There’s inventory to rebalance.

The warehouse logic behind the badge

Amazon’s fulfillment network now has tiered economics:

Inventory near a Metro Same-Day FC

  • Lowest fulfillment fee (up to 35% reduction)
  • Automatically eligible for the speed badge

Inventory stuck in regional mega-FCs

  • Higher fulfillment fee
  • Never enters the speed pool

The layer your inventory falls into is decided by Amazon’s AI placement algorithm — but you can push on it:

FBA settings → enable Optimize Placement

That flag tells Amazon to distribute your inbound inventory across Metro FCs. FBM sellers don’t get this option at all.

Three steps to run tonight

1. Pull a Fulfillment Report. Seller Central → Inventory → FBA Inventory → export FC distribution. Look at where your hero ASINs actually live.

2. Turn on Optimize Placement. Seller Central → Settings → FBA → Inventory Placement Settings → select Optimized Distribution.

3. Check category eligibility against your competitors. Visit amazon.com/getitfast, search your core keywords, check which competitors now carry the speed badge. If they have it and you don’t, your placement strategy needs to move.
